Search Results for "About Lockhart"
631 S Colorado St Lockhart, TX 78644
612 S Colorado St Lockhart, TX 78644
640 S Colorado St Lockhart, TX 78644
730 S Colorado St Lockhart, TX 78644
419 S Colorado St Lockhart, TX 78644
419 S Colorado St Lockhart, TX 78644
403 S Colorado St Lockhart, TX 78644
300 S Colorado St Lockhart, TX 78644
300 S Colorado St Lockhart, TX 78644
300 S Colorado St Lockhart, TX 78644
Do you have anything for Sale?
Sell your products online FOR FREE. It's easier than you think !
Add Your Business